We hunted the base a little over a week ago. The 72 hr wait for weapons registration was a big surprise. I think it started on Feb 9th. We basically thought we weren't going to hunt when we found out. They had already turned away quite a few out of state hunters. We got lucky that a retired military guy made a fuss, plus the ladies at the pass and permit office started calling some higher up folks. I guess someone finally decided to make an exception for us and the others patiently waiting and we were able to register our weapons at building 226 with no delay, and were able to hunt.
A couple words of caution: mosquitoes were very bad this year so go prepared or otherwise get tortured. Also many units were closed and some units had controlled burns.
